* Requires Ruby 1.8.6 or newer. Download: http://segment7.net/~drbrain/temp/rubygems-update-1.3.7.pre.1.gem New features: * `gem` commands * `gem install` and `gem fetch` now report alternate platforms when a matching one couldn't be found. * `gem contents` --prefix is now the default as specified in --help. Bug #27211 by Mamoru Tasaka. * `gem fetch` can fetch of old versions again. Bug #27960 by Eric Hankins. * `gem query` and friends output now lists platforms. Bug #27856 by Greg Hazel. * `gem server` now allows specification of multiple gem dirs for documentation. Bug #27573 by Yuki Sonoda. * `gem unpack` can unpack gems again. Bug #27872 by Timothy Jones. * `gem unpack` now unpacks remote gems. * --user-install is no longer the default. If you really liked it, see Gem::ConfigFile to learn how to set it by default. (This change was made in 1.3.6) * RubyGems now has platform support for IronRuby. Patch #27951 by Will Green. Bug fixes: * Require rubygems/custom_require if --disable-gem was set. Bug #27700 by Roger Pack. * RubyGems now protects against exceptions being raised by plugins. * rubygems/builder now requires user_interaction. Ruby Bug #1040 by Phillip Toland. * Gem::Dependency support #version_requirements= with a warning. Fix for old Rails versions. Bug #27868 by Wei Jen Lu. * Gem::PackageTask depends on the package dir like the other rake package tasks so dependencies can be hooked up correctly. _______________________________________________ Rubygems-developers mailing list http://rubyforge.org/projects/rubygems Rubygems-developers@rubyforge.org http://rubyforge.org/mailman/listinfo/rubygems-developers
